Speed gear pinion mesh problem

I have a TT-02b and it came with the 17t pinion. It ran really well in the stock setup. I got the speed gear hop-up, which gives you a 68t spur gear, but the chart shows that you can’t use a 17t pinion gear. So I bought a tamiya 2-pack of 18t and 19t pinion gears.
According to the chart, I should be able to use the position “b” on the motor mount when using the 19t pinion. But the gearing mesh is awful, they barely touch and it chatters horribly. Anyone experienced this with a solution?

I’ve been upgrading this original vintage Frog that I got from a family member. I disassembled the front steering to clean it, and discovered that the chassis is really toast. White stress along with an actual crack. So now it has changed from “just adding some hop-ups” to a total rebuild and buying new chassis parts. A slight setback but it explains why it could never drive straight no matter what I did.
